Avocado and turkey wraps
A terrific idea for kid’s school lunches or try cutting them smaller for a quick, healthy snack.
From: Vegetables For Vitality
Serves: 12
Yield: 12 mini-wraps
Ready in: 15 mins ( 15 mins Prep )
Ingredients for avocado and turkey wraps
* 3 tablespoons reduced-fat mayonnaise* 1 tablespoon coarse-grained Dijon mustard
* 2 flour tortillas (20 cm)
* 1 medium ripe avocado, stoned, peeled and cut lengthways into thin slices
* 250 g thinly sliced cooked turkey breast
* 1 jar (270 g) roasted red capsicums, drained and cut into strips
Preparation method for avocado and turkey wraps
1. Combine mayonnaise and mustard in a small bowl. Lay tortillas on a work surface. Spread mayonnaise mixture evenly over each one.2. Place the avocado slices on top, leaving a small border around the edge. Top with turkey and capsicum strips.
3. Roll up each tortilla tightly and place, seam side down, on a cutting board. Trim the ends of the wraps evenly with a serrated knife. Cut each wrap into 6 equal pieces and place, cut side down, on a serving platter.
